PASTA WITH SUN-DRIED TOMATOES AND PINE NUTS
I got this recipe from a friend and it was absolutely incredible! It is so full of flavor and it is also very healthy!
Provided by Anna Haines
Categories Penne
Time 30m
Yield 1 bowl of pasta, 6-8 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Bring water to a boil in a large pot, and cook pasta.
- add olive oil, garlic, red pepper, pine-nuts, sun-dried tomatoes and onion to a large saute pan set on high heat.
- Cook until the onion is soft and the garlic is beginning to brown, about 3 minute.
- stir in wine and boil until wine is reduced by half, about 1-2 minute.
- Pour in chicken stock, salt, pepper and bring to a boil.
- reduce heat to medium and simmer for 7 min., until sauce is slightly thickened.
- When sauce is done and pasta is drained, pour sauce over the pasta and cook over medium heat for 3 min., stirring constantly.
- remove from heat and sprinkle with cheese -- SERVE!

PASTA WITH PINE NUTS AND SUN-DRIED TOMATOES
Provided by Rosemary M. Wyman
Categories Pasta Tomato Side Sauté Vegetarian Quick & Easy Parmesan Pine Nut Spring Bon Appétit California Sugar Conscious Pescatarian Peanut Free Soy Free No Sugar Added Kosher
Yield Serves 4
Number Of Ingredients 6
Steps:
- Cook fusilli pasta in large pot of boiling water until just tender but still firm to bite. Drain pasta well. Heat 3 tablespoons olive oil in heavy large skillet over high heat. Add pasta and fry until beginning to crisp at edges, stirring frequently, about 10 minutes. Transfer pasta to large bowl.
- Add remaining 2 tablespoons olive oil to same skillet. Add toasted pine nuts and sun-dried tomatoes and stir over high heat until just warmed through, about 1 minute. Pour pine nut mixture over pasta. Add chopped parsley and grated Parmesan cheese and toss to blend. Season to taste with salt and pepper and serve.

PASTA WITH MUSHROOMS, SUN-DRIED TOMATOES AND PINE NUTS
Cut from the newspaper and posted here for safekeeping. The paper said the source was Bon Appetit Magazine.
Provided by Texas Aggie Mom
Categories Penne
Time 1h5m
Yield 6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Place sun dried tomatoes in a small bowl and pour 2 cups of boiling water over them. Let stand until tomatoes soften, about 15 minutes. Drain the tomatoes, reserving the liquid. Thinly slice the tomatoes.
- Spray a large nonstick skillet generously with PAM. Add mushrooms, onion, wine, garlic, reserved tomato liquid and the sliced tomatoes. Bring to a boil over high heat. Reduce to medium, and simmer until liquids are reduced by half and vegetables are tender, about 25 minutes.
- Meanwhile, cook the pasta in a large pot of boiling, salted water until just tender but still firm to the bite. Drain the pasta, reserving 1 cup of the cooking liquid. Return the pasta to the same large pot.
- Pour sauce from the skillet over the pasta. Add the Parmesan cheese and pine nuts. Toss, adding reserved cooking liquid by quarter cupfuls if the mixture is dry.
- Mix in basil. Season to taste with salt and pepper.

"ANTIPASTO" PASTA WITH SAUSAGE, ARTICHOKE HEARTS, AND SUN-DRIED TOMATOES
This quick and easy pasta is made entirely from ingredients kept in the pantry, so you can make it whenever a carb craving strikes. Inspired by elements often seen on Italian antipasto platters, the pasta is tossed with dry-cured sausage, artichoke hearts, and sun-dried tomatoes along with a simple tomato paste and olive oil sauce, and topped with toasted pine nuts and crisp peperoncini.
Provided by Rhoda Boone
Categories Dinner Pasta Quick & Easy Pine Nut Sausage Artichoke Tomato
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Cook pasta in a large pot of boiling salted water, stirring occasionally, until al dente. Drain pasta, reserving 1 cup pasta cooking liquid; return pasta to pot.
- Toast pine nuts in a small dry skillet over medium heat, stirring occasionally, until lightly browned, 3-5 minutes. Transfer to a small bowl.
- Meanwhile, heat oil in a medium skillet over medium-high. Cook sausage and tomato paste, stirring, 1 minute. Stir in artichokes and sun-dried tomatoes and cook, stirring, until heated through, about 2 minutes. Remove from heat.
- Add sausage mixture and 3/4 cup pasta cooking liquid to pot with pasta; season with 1/4 tsp. pepper. Toss to coat and add remaining 1/4 cup pasta cooking liquid, if needed, to loosen.
- Divide pasta among plates. Season with pepper and top with peperoncini.

PASTA WITH CHICKEN, SUN-DRIED TOMATOES, GORGONZOLA AND PINE NUTS
Categories Cheese Chicken Nut Pasta Poultry Tomato Sauté Dinner Blue Cheese Ham Pine Nut Prosciutto Bon Appétit Sugar Conscious Peanut Free Soy Free No Sugar Added
Yield Serves 4
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Heat 1 tablespoon oil reserved from tomatoes in heavy large sk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ken to skillet and sauté until cooked through, about 3 minutes per side. Transfer chicken to plate and cool; do not clean skillet. Cut chicken into 1/2-inch pieces.
- Cook pasta in large pot of boiling salted water until just tender but still firm to bite. Drain pasta; transfer to large bowl.
- Meanwhile, heat remaining 1 tablespoon tomato oil in same skillet over medium-high heat. Add garlic; sauté until tender, about 1 minute. Add sun-dried tomatoes, chicken, basil, broth, cheese and prosciutto to skillet and bring to boil.
- Add sauce to pasta and toss to coat.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Top with pine nuts and serve.
SPAGHETTI WITH SUN-DRIED TOMATOES & PINE NUTS
Steps:
- Place the sun-dried tomatoes in a heatproof bowl, cover with boiling water, and set aside to soften for about 15 minutes. Meanwhile, bring a large covered pot of salted water to a boil. Add the pasta and cook until al dente.
- While the pasta cooks, in a small pan on low heat or in a microwave-safe bowl, heat the oil and garlic until golden. Set aside. Drain the sun-dried tomatoes, reserving the soaking liquid. Cut the tomatoes into thin strips.
- When the pasta is done, drain it and place in a serving bowl. Add the cooked garlic, sun-dried tomato strips, pine nuts, and parsley. Toss well. Stir in some of the reserved sun-dried tomato soaking liquid to moisten the pasta, if needed. Season with salt and pepper. Serve hot, topped with grated cheese if you like.
- Ingredient Notes
- Add chopped fresh tomatoes, a couple tablespoons of capers or sliced olives, and/or some thinly sliced fresh fennel (sauté it in the oil before adding the garlic).
